Kittatinny Lake Beach–Kittattiny Beach, 7 sights is an 8.3-mile out-and-back in Stokes State Forest near Crandon Lakes, NJ. The route passes Kittattiny Beach and Culvers Gap before reaching Kittatinny Lake Beach at the turnaround, 4.1 miles in. It climbs 1,235 ft, with sections as steep as 20% grade, and is mostly dirt.
